Step-by-Step Guide: Installing the Drain Valve

Installing a new water heater drain valve is a straightforward process that can be accomplished with the right tools and some basic DIY skills. This tutorial will guide you step-by-step through the process, focusing on the installation of the drain valve itself. For those in Knoxville TN looking for plumber services, understanding how to perform this task yourself could save time and money, especially if your existing valve is in need of replacement due to age or damage.
First, gather your tools: a new water heater drain valve, adjustable wrench, pliers, and a garden hose (though not strictly necessary, it can facilitate the drainage process). Before beginning, ensure that the cold water supply to your heater is turned off at the main shut-off valve. This is a critical safety measure to prevent accidents or injuries during installation. With the power off, locate the drain valve on your water heater—usually at the bottom or rear of the unit—and prepare to disconnect it from the existing drainage pipe.
Using the adjustable wrench, carefully loosen and remove the nuts securing the old drain valve in place. Once freed, pull the valve out of its housing. Inspect the new drain valve for any signs of damage and ensure it is compatible with your water heater’s specifications. Next, insert the new valve into the opening, aligning the mounting holes, and secure it tightly with the provided nuts using the wrench. A snug fit is essential to maintain water pressure and prevent leaks. If you’re comfortable doing so, consider using a thread sealer for added protection against potential leaks at the valve’s connection points.
Finally, attach a garden hose (or any suitable drainage pipe) to the new drain valve, ensuring a secure fit with pliers if needed. This will allow you to safely and completely drain your water heater. Test the connections by turning on the cold water supply and checking for leaks at all joints. If everything is sealed properly, your new water heater drain valve installation is complete. Another key aspect is differentiating between the water heater drain valve and pressure relief valves. While both regulate pressure within the system, they serve distinct purposes. The pressure relief valve releases excess pressure to prevent damage during overheating, while the drain valve controls water flow for maintenance and cleaning. Regular testing should include checking both types of valves for proper functionality.
